NCAA adds St. Petersburg Bowl St. Petersburg, Fla. | May 09, 2008 12:01:13 AM IST
The NCAA has added the St. Petersburg Bowl to its post-season lineup for the 2008-09 football season. The December contest matches schools from the Big East and Conference USA and will be televised by the ESPN cable sports network. The St. Petersburg Bowl is another great bowl opportunity for the Big East, Commissioner Michael Tranghese said on the Big East Web site. The game is played in a Big East market and already has generated great interest in the local community. ... Our coaches are always excited to play a postseason game in the state of Florida. The St. Petersburg area has a great association with sports, said senior vice president and general manager of ESPN regional television Pete Derzis. It's a great venue, and this is sure to be a rewarding experience for the student-athletes and their teams as well as the fans who attend the game. (UPI)
